Secret Bay, located off the west coast of Bali, is one of the most beautiful places in Bali to dive. Underwater photographers and macro fauna lovers will be especially pleased, because a variety of macro life in Secret Bay is almost unmatched worldwide. There is no corals in this bay, however, the black volcanic sand on the shallow bottom provides an excellent background for underwater photography.

When to go

It is possible to dive in Secret Bay all year long. The average water temperature is around 28C/82F throughout the year.

What to see

Secret Bay is like heaven for underwater photography as it hosts all sorts of weird marine creatures, including sea slugs, seahorses, sea snakes, octopus, dragonet, frogfish, a variety of ghost pipefish and many other interesting fish species.
